With the varsity squad off this weekend, the Tipp boys JV cross country team stepped up to race at the Treaty City Invitational in Greenville. The Red Devils were led by Elias Stienecker, who placed 22nd overall with a strong time of 17:57. He was followed closely by Nathan Kollmeyer, who finished 29th in 18:16.
As a team, Tipp placed 10th out of 18 teams in a competitive field. Among the highlights was a spirited finish between David Beeson and Logan Roach, with Roach edging out his teammate in the final strides of the race. The squad showed solid depth and determination throughout the lineup, making the most of their chance to compete.
Next week brings a big test for the Red Devils as the varsity squad heads to the Mason Invitational to face some of the state’s top programs, while the JV team will compete under the lights at the always-exciting Piqua Night Race. Both groups will be looking to build on the momentum from this weekend.
